What each one is
The product in its own terms, so the numbers below have context.
Lawyaw
A cloud-based document drafting solution that uses AI to convert templates, populate court forms, gather client information through questionnaires, and generate documents automatically. It integrates with Clio Manage and includes e-signature capabilities.
Spellbook
A Microsoft Word-integrated tool that analyzes contracts against customizable standards, suggests redlines, automates clause drafting, and stores signed agreements for searchable retrieval.
